Opportunity - ESG Data Analyst for a Global Consulting Organisation. As an ESG Data Analyst you will assist organisations in uncovering enterprise insights and drive business results using smarter data analytics.


You will make impactful decisions utilising you own knowledge and machine data to help clients understand and navigate risk.

Job Responsibilities

  • Support team priorities related to clients sustainability strategy, stakeholder engagement, ESG surveys and questionnaires, data reporting and disclosure and other related projects and initiatives as needed
  • Develop presentation materials and talking points on sustainability and ESG-related topics and themes for engagement and track follow up needs and responses
  • Assist with data analysis and reporting across a range of ESG metrics, including greenhouse gas (GHG) emissions data collection and management
  • Help drive employee engagement and internal communication programs
  • Undertake research projects and benchmarking analysis as needed on sustainability and ESG-related topics
  • Provide summaries, evaluations and analysis on relevant policy or market-related sustainability developments
  • Respond to stakeholder inquiries and requests for information as needed
  • Support efforts to drive forward the sustainability and climate change strategy, including through quantitative and qualitative analyses

Requirements

  • Bachelor's degree; Master's Degree related to sustainability-related field, business or finance preferred
  • 3+ years' experience in sustainability, ESG, finance, investing or markets-related role in
  • Excellent verbal and written communications skills
  • Strong analytical, research and investigative skills, ability to evaluate and assess complex topics and creatively problem-solve
  • Strong program management skills, including the ability to create work plans and meet deadlines
  • Expertise in Excel and PowerPoint
  • Experience and ability to work with large amounts of data; advanced knowledge of tools for big data / visualization including SQL, R, Python and Tableau a plus
  • Demonstrated ability to work well within a team while also a successful self-starter and ability to work independently in a fast-paced environment
  • Exceptional work ethic, ability to work under deadline and a strong attention to detail
